PHP数据类型

来源:互联网 发布:美国财政支出数据 编辑:程序博客网 时间:2024/05/18 00:25
<?php    header("Content-type: text/html; charset=utf-8");//防止中文乱码    $large_int = 2147483647;   //最大的整型数    var_dump($large_int);    echo "<br>";    $large_int = 2147483648;   //超出最大整型数的范围,将被转换为浮点数    var_dump($large_int);    /*    result:    int(2147483647)    float(2147483648)     */    echo "<br>";    echo '------------';    echo "<br>";    //note: var_dump()会返回变量的数据类型,注意括号不能少,printf 和echo只返回变量的值    $x=0x8C;//(16进制) 10-15   A-F               输出的是10进值  int  140    echo "<br>";    var_dump($x);    $x=047;    echo "<br>";    echo '$x=';//单引号与双引号的区别是,都能输出字符串,单双引号在$x是当做变量处理的,而单引号只是当做字符串处理的    echo  "$x";    echo "<br>";    var_dump($x);//8进制39    $a = array('name' => '林林', 'age' => 22);    echo "<br>";    printf ("--------------");    print "666";    echo  "<br>";    print_r($a);    print "<br>";    print($a);//print 一次只能输出一个?>

这里写图片描述